Navigating Lawsuits for Robocalls in NJ: Who Can Sue?
In New Jersey, individuals who receive unwanted or illegal robocalls have legal recourse. According to the Telephone Consumer Protection Act (TCPA), consumers can sue for damages if they’ve been subjected to spam calls. If a company or individual violates the TCPA by making automated calls without prior consent, those affected can take legal action against them. A spam call law firm or lawyer for TCPA New Jersey can help navigate these complex issues and guide individuals on how to seek compensation for their troubles.
Any person or entity that receives repeated robocalls, even if they’ve never requested such calls, has the right to file a lawsuit. This includes situations where calls are placed despite being listed on the National Do Not Call Registry.
